Pausch, Hernandez go 1-2 in 3,000 to lead Philomath’s track boys at John Oliver Invite

Bushnell wins 800 for shorthanded girls squad and several PRs reached Saturday in Independence

Seniors Leo Pausch and Lukas Hernandez ran to a 1-2 finish in the 3,000 meters to headline Philomath High School’s performance at the John Oliver Invitational Saturday at Central High School in Independence. Pausch crossed in 9 minutes, 6.96 seconds with Hernandez less than 2 seconds behind at 9:08.49. The…
